Hours after popping the question to Lacey Buchanan at a charity performance in his Vero Beach, Florida, hometown, the now-engaged 'Alone with You' singer tweets, 'Life is complete.'

AceShowbiz - Country singer Jake Owen is officially off the market. The "Something About a Woman" crooner has gotten engaged to girlfriend Lacey Buchanan after surprising her with a marriage proposal during a performance at a charity event at the Citrus Bowl at Vero Beach High, Florida on Saturday, April 7 night.

The 30-year-old popped the question in front of the audience as well as friends and family while performing his single "Don't Think I Can't Love You". His proposal was so spontaneous that he didn't even have a ring. He could be heard saying to her over the speakers, "You're probably wondering where your ring is, right?"

As an answer to the question, Owen made a reference to the lyrics of his song. "I just said I can't buy you a big diamond ring or a big old house on the hill, but I promise you I'll love you forever and ever and ever," he said before finishing the song and sharing a hug and several kisses on the stage with Buchanan.

One concertgoer commented on Owen's surprise proposal. "He was talking about how he'd thrown his hat up on the fifty yard line [during graduation] and now he was here in front of friends and family, and it seemed like the most appropriate [venue]," the source told PEOPLE. "He seemed to spontaneously decide to bring her out on stage and propose to her."

Owen met Buchanan on the set of his music video for "Eight Second Ride". She also appeared in the video for "Barefoot Blue Jean Night". Hours after getting down on one knee, the country crooner took to his Twitter to share his joy of being engaged. "I'm a happy man. Life is complete," so he wrote Sunday, April 8.
